I preordered my copy and it has shipped. Unfortunatly I won't be able to play it for a couple of weekends because I don't allow myself to play video games while I'm at college so have to wait for next time I head home. I'm already a little spoiled on several aspects of the game though.
As for battle system changes, there are a couple that I am aware of such as the third Ren-Geki getting changed to be something completely different. Also I believe you can perform a sort of combo atack where you perform two techniques right after each other with a single button(at least that was my understanding of that system). Oh and you can upgrade the lost weapons by farming for items! Yeah, that probably won't be too exciting. _________________ "Ye shall be as gods."
